I've had my Mk1 for about a year now (moved on from an imported Targa Supra which was a bit too impractical) and there are a couple of points I wondered if anyone has any experience of:-

1. Water is forming in the tyre well from both rain and condensation but I cannot find the source. I have been locked in the boot looking for leaks/sunlight with someone hosing the seals and find none. I have seen some trickles behind the rear light cluster panel.

2. My radio picks up fine but on either traffic interrupt setting it constantly loops, finding no traffic stations. When listening to the CD it never interrupts me. I have even been listening to traffic warnings which it doesn't recognise. It is a bog standard '95 UK car.

I had exactly same problem with my Lexus 400 Mark III ie water collecting in the tyre well (collecting !!! - it was full). I asked my Lexus garage Parts Department and they said it was common problem and I needed to buy new rubber seal right round boot - it was £75 but sure enough it solved the problem immediately because like you I had looked everywhere else for a solution. Seems the rubber seal distorts over time with the boot lid forcing it flat and then it lets the water in.

I had a MK-1 GS-300 with the same issue.

Replaced the rubber boot seal and problem solved for 3 years, then it needed replacement again. Careful not to crush the new rubber seal when loading the boot.

a work-round is to remove the rubber bung and drill a little hole in it.

Hi

I have removed one of the large rubber bungs from the rear (i.e. front) of the tyre well which has mitigated the problem. I think the leak is around the vertical elements at the boot mouth, probably where the seal has been flattened over time. I have been trying to reinvigorate it with some success and will update if I can solve it without replacing the seal.

I had the same problem with me radio and not displaying stations etc, I posted some info an age ago. To cut a long story short, actually disconnecting it and letting it reset itself semed to resolve the problem and it hasnt returned. I actually took it out and unplugged it (removal method in the maintenance bit) easy to do, may work if you disconect the Battery though.

I have rejuvinated my seals both boot and doors with a MER product which is called I think vynl and plastic cleaner/restorer it does work
